Key Stats
Name – Roger Varian
Date of Birth – 14 March 1979
Racing Yard – Carlburg Stables, Newmarket
Big Wins: St Leger (2), Coronation Cup (2), British Champions Fillies and Mares, Dewhurst Stakes, International Stakes, Lockinge Stakes, Queen Elizabeth II Stakes, Racing Post Trophy, Criterium International, Prix d’Ispahan, Prix de l’Opera, Prix Jean Romanet, Prix Vermeille, Moyglare Stud Stakes, Pretty Polly Stakes (2), Dubai Sheema Classic and many more top flat races.
Trainer Profile
Roger Varian moved to the United States in his teens and was a work rider at Hollywood Park. He returned to the UK to ride for a short spell with Josh Gifford over jumps, riding seven winners. He suffered a serious wrist injury in a fall after returning to America in 2001 forcing his retirement from the saddle.
Varian then became assistant trainer to Michael Jarvis at Kremlin House Stakes in Newmarket. He worked there for 10 years before succeeding Jarvis in 2011. He moved from Kremlin House to Carlburg Stables in 2017, the yard previously owned by Clive Brittain.
Roger Varian – Key Trainer Stats
Varian trained 53 winners in his first season and by year three his horses had earned over £1.3 million during the campaign. He achieved his first century of winners in the 2015 season, a figure he has eclipsed for seven of the last eight years. His best year, both numerically and financially, was in 2022 when he saddled 140 winners and earned more than £3.6 million in prize money.
Roger Varian Big Race Wins
Varian hit the ground running, sending out Nahrain to win the Prix de l’Opera in his first season. The filly also won the Flower Bowl Invitational in 2012. He kicked off the 2013 season with Farraaj landing the Winter Derby while other big winners included Ambivalent in the Pretty Polly and Aljamaaheer in the Summer Mile.
The Racing Post Trophy success of Kingston Hill raised hopes of a Derby winner for the yard. The grey ultimately finished runner-up at Epsom before providing Varian with his first Classic in the 2014 St Leger. He won it for a second time in 2022 with Eldar Eldarov. Another top performer trained by Varian was Postponed who won the 2016 Coronation Cup and International Stakes as well as a blistering performance in the Dubai Sheema Classic.
Roger Varian – Most Famous Victories
Kingston Hill always had a touch of class, winning a Newbury maiden before taking the Group 3 Autumn Stakes at Newmarket. His impressive four and a half lengths Racing Post Trophy win put him to the forefront of the Classic betting. The 2000 Guineas proved too sharp where he stayed on into midfield, showing enough to start 15-2 for the Derby. He briefly led at the two furlong pole but could not repel Australia and was beaten a length and a quarter.
After staying on into fourth in the Eclipse over ten furlongs, he came into his own over the St Leger trip when beating Romsdal and Snow Sky. His final career start was in the Prix de L’Arc de Triomphe where he finished a highly creditable fourth to Treve from a wide draw. Eldar Eldarov’s 2022 St Leger was also won in decisive fashion, the colt beating New London by 2 lengths.
